I'm from Blanch but live in the UK now. I went for a few flights at Weston early on but the weather got in the way most of the time.
Since moving to the UK I decided to 'go for it' and do some serious flying. Prices out of this world. Bit of research later I went to Florida to check out a few schools. I walked into one and there was this bloke sitting there in a Dublin Gaa top. Six months later I was doing my PPL there and I couldn't believe the amount of Irish there. Quite a few of them had some flying hours but it was very punctuated. Flying only every few weeks. Doing a PPL in 3 weeks is the easiest and the hardest way to get a PPL, but it's got to be better than only flying one hour a month at best!

Some time later and I'm hour building in the same place. Again, quite a few Irish with the same story as before.

Have some fun, don't get into too much debt (even if you work for the thieves) and work very hard.
